Error detection schemes[edit] Error detection is most commonly for the advanced user. Block codes are processed. Error-correcting codes are usually distinguished between convolutional codes.

Hammons, A.R. Pless Dan Spielman at MIT. Given a stream of data to be transmitted, the given word including the parity bit should be even (2,4,6,....). Minimum distance, covering radius errors along with a sophisticated mechanism to determine the corrupt bit location.

Error-correcting memory[edit] Main article: ECC memory DRAM memory may provide. Consequently, error-detecting and correcting codes can

By the time an ARQ system discovers an error and re-transmits up to d − 1 errors in a code word.

For example, the two data words 011 and 110 are two units By using this site, you agree to selected based on the characteristics of the communication channel.

This is because Shannon's proof was only of existential nature, and did not show error-correcting code can be used for error detection. A single-bit change moves it a tiny amount, tapes not only detects but also corrects single-bit errors.

scheme that repeats the bits across a channel to achieve error-free communication.

Three types of ARQ protocols are Stop-and-wait

Privacy on the latest state-of-the-art error-correcting codes, including low-density parity-check codes, turbo codes, and fountain codes. The CCSDS currently recommends usage of error correction codes with Error Correcting Codes. History[edit] The modern development of error-correcting codes

The CCSDS currently recommends usage of error correction codes with and reconstruction of the original, error-free data. Hamming.[1] A description of Hamming's code appeared in Claude Shannon's used in digital networks and storage devices such as hard disk drives.

The code rate is defined as the fraction vertical redundancy checks, and "double," "dual," or "diagonal" parity (used in RAID-DP).

Without knowing the key, it is infeasible for the attacker available.

If you reside outside of the United States, you consent to to another network that uses a different protocol and that all data must... of error-correcting codes, and can be used to detect single errors. The parity bit is a 1, and if any single bit changes then the

discs to correct errors caused by scratches. erasure channel when using a rateless erasure code. Using minimum-distance-based error-correcting codes for error detection can be suitable if a on-line interface for generating and computing parameters (e.g.

Ben-Gal I.; Herer Y.; Raz T. (2003). "Self-correcting inspection procedure under inspection errors" (PDF).